Peter Schiff called Jamie Dimon's arguments about stablecoin regulation "nonsense"

Peter Schiff: Banking rules do not apply to stablecoin issuers Economist and gold advocate Peter Schiff questioned JPMorgan CEO Jamie Dimon's advocacy for regulating cryptocurrency companies issuing interest-bearing products according to banking standards. Schiff believes that stablecoin issuers differ from federal insurance lenders, and his remarks provide a sharp response to debates about yields, reserves, and financial competition. Schiffei's comments are a response to Dimon's earlier criticism of Coinbase and its CEO Brian Armstrong, a company that supports legislation on cryptocurrency market structures. The current focus of the dispute is whether digital asset companies offering yield-like products should comply with banks' capital, liquidity, compliance, and reporting standards.
